Cem Kaner
Cem Kaner är professor i mjukvaruteknik vid Florida Institute of Technology och direktör för Florida Techs Center for Software Testing Education & Research (CSTER) sedan 2004. Han är kanske mest känd utanför akademin som en förespråkare för mjukvaruanvändbarhet och mjukvarutestning .
Före sin professur arbetade Kaner i mjukvaruindustrin med början 1983 i Silicon Valley "som testare, programmerare, teknikskribent, programvaruutvecklingschef, produktutvecklingschef och oberoende konsult för mjukvaruutveckling." 1988 publicerade han och hans medförfattare Jack Falk och Hung Quoc Nguyen vad som vid den tiden blev "den bäst säljande boken om mjukvarutestning," Testing Computer Software . Han har även arbetat som användargränssnittsdesigner .
2004 var han med och grundade den ideella Association for Software Testing .
Utbildning
Kaner fick en kandidatexamen från Brock University 1974, efter att ha fokuserat på matematik och filosofi. Han fortsatte med en doktorsexamen. i experimentell psykologi från McMaster University 1984, med en avhandling inom området psykofysik (mätningen av perceptuella upplevelser). Han gick senare på Golden Gate University Law School, med ett primärt intresse för lagen om mjukvarukvalitet, och tog examen med en JD 1994.
Advocacy för konsument- och mjukvarukvalitet
Kaner arbetade som deltidsvolontär för Santa Clara , Kaliforniens Department of Consumer Affairs , med att undersöka och förmedla konsumentklagomål. På 1990-talet fick han proverfarenhet av att arbeta som frivillig biträdande distriktsåklagare på heltid, och gav senare råd till oberoende konsulter, tekniska bokförfattare och oberoende testlabb i kontrakts- och immaterialrättsfrågor som advokat. Han gjorde också lagstiftningsarbete som konsumentskyddsadvokat , inklusive deltagande i utarbetandet av Uniform Computer Information Transactions Act (som en förespråkare för kunder och små mjukvaruutvecklingsföretag), och Uniform Electronic Transactions Act , och han deltog i USA Utrikesdepartementets rådgivande kommitté för internationell privaträtt: Studiegrupp för elektronisk handel. 1999 valdes han in i American Law Institute , efter att ha varit i praktiken i bara fem år.
Denna erfarenhet ledde till att han, i samarbete med David Pels, publicerade Bad Software: What To Do When Software Fails 1997. Den här boken var avsedd "att hjälpa människor som hade köpt ett defekt datorprogram, med råd om att felsöka sina egna problem, interagera med teknisk support, rapportering av problem till konsumentskyddsmyndigheter, väckande av en stämningsansökan i småmålsdomstolen och vid behov anlitande av en advokat för att väcka en formell stämning."
Publikationer
Böcker
- Testa datorprogramvara (1:a upplagan). Np: TAB Professional & Reference Books. December 1987. ISBN 0-8306-9563-X .
- Testa datorprogramvara (2:a upplagan). Np: International Thomson Computer Press. 1993. ISBN 0-442-01361-2 . (med medförfattarna Jack Falk och Hung Q. Nguyen)
- Dålig programvara: Vad ska man göra när programvaran misslyckas . New York: John Wiley & Sons . 28 september 1998. ISBN 0-471-31826-4 . (med medförfattare David L. Pels)
- Testa datorprogramvara (2:a (softback) upplagan). New York: Wiley. 12 april 1999 [1993]. ISBN 0-471-35846-0 . (med medförfattarna Jack Falk och Hung Q. Nguyen) (Mottog utmärkelsen Award of Excellence från Society for Technical Communication , Northern California Technical Publications Competition.)
- Lärdomar i mjukvarutestning: ett sammanhangsdrivet tillvägagångssätt . New York: Wiley. 15 december 2001. ISBN 0-471-08112-4 . LCC QA76.76.T48 K34 2001 . (med medförfattare James Bach och Bret Pettichord och redaktör Margaret Eldridge)
- Arbetsboken för domäntestning . Kontextdriven press. 30 oktober 2013. ISBN 978-0989811903 . (med medförfattarna Sowmya Padmanabhan och Douglas Hoffman)
- Arbetsbok Grunder för mjukvarutestning . Kontextdriven press. 30 december 2013. ISBN 978-0989811927 . (med medförfattare Rebecca L. Fiedler)
Artiklar
- "En bättre slumptalsgenerator för Apples flytande punkt BASIC" ( PDF) . MIKRO . juni 1984. s. 26–35 . Hämtad 2006-07-27 . (med medförfattare John R. Vokey)
- "Ansvar för bristfällig dokumentation" (PDF) . Software QA Quarterly . 2 (3): 8–13. 1995 . Hämtad 2006-07-27 .
- "Dålig programvara – vem är ansvarig?" (PDF) . Proceedings från American Society for Qualitys 52:a årliga kvalitetskongress . maj 1998 . Hämtad 2006-07-27 .
- "Artikel 2B och reverse engineering" (PDF) . Uniform Commercial Code Bulletin . November 1998. s. 1–9 . Hämtad 2006-07-27 .
- "Rekrytera mjukvarutestare" (PDF) . 12:e internationella mjukvarukvalitetskonferensen (kvalitetsveckan) . San Jose, CA. juni 1999 . Hämtad 2006-07-27 .
- "UCITA: En katastrof pågår" (PDF) . IEEE spektrum . 39 (8): 13–15. Augusti 2002. doi : 10.1109/MSPEC.2002.1021944 . Hämtad 2006-07-27 .
externa länkar
- Officiell Cem Kaner hemsida
- Officiell blogg "Om hantverket och gemenskapen av mjukvarutestning"
- Center for Software Testing Education & Research vid Florida Tech
- FIT fakultetsprofil
- Amerikanska facklitteraturförfattare från 2000-talet
- amerikanska bloggare
- Amerikanska datorprogrammerare
- amerikanska teknologiskribenter
- Brock University alumner
- Kaliforniens advokater
- Florida Institute of Technology fakultet
- Golden Gate University School of Law alumner
- Golden Gate University alumner
- Levande människor
- Människor som testar programvara
- Författare från Florida